老男孩教育专注IT教育10余年,只培养IT技术精英

全国免费咨询电话(渠道合作):400-609-2893

【Linux运维培训】Linux里面uptime命令作用是什么?

老男孩IT教育

常见问题

2021年9月26日 16:37

众所周知,Linux是一个功能强大、性能全面的多用户、多任务操作系统,拥有非常丰富的命令集,任何一个Linux工程师都必须掌握这些命令,这样才可以保证我们的工作有条不紊的进行。在Linux系统中,有一个命令叫做uptime,那么你知道Linux里面uptime命令作用是什么吗?我们来看看详细的内容介绍。

  众所周知,Linux是一个功能强大、性能全面的多用户、多任务操作系统,拥有非常丰富的命令集,任何一个Linux工程师都必须掌握这些命令,这样才可以保证我们的工作有条不紊的进行。在Linux系统中,有一个命令叫做uptime,那么你知道Linux里面uptime命令作用是什么吗?我们来看看详细的内容介绍。

Linux培训班

  uptime这个命令十分重要的,除了查看开机时间、存活天数、连接用户外,最关键是查看负载。

  1分钟负载、5分钟负载、15分钟负载

  [root@oldboy ~]# uptime

  11:24:23 up 5 days, 12:59, 3 users, load average: 0.00, 0.01, 0.05

  [root@oldboy ~]# cat /proc/loadavg

  0.00 0.01 0.05 1/148 83035

  1.什么是平均负载

  平均负载不是单位时间内的CPU使用率吗?

  衡量系统繁忙的一个综合指标,主要是CPU,IO的繁忙程度。工作中非常常用,具体哪个指标繁忙

  平均负载其实就是【单位时间内的活跃进程数】。

  [root@oldboy ~]# uptime

  11:45:25 up 5 days, 13:20, 3 users, load average: 0.00, 0.01, 0.05

  2颗,单颗4核CPU为例:

  1分钟:10.00 #CPU处理进程1分钟的繁忙程度,忙碌1分钟。

  5分钟:8.01 #CPU处理进程5分钟的繁忙程度,忙碌了5分钟

  15分钟:5.05 #CPU处理进程15分钟的繁忙程度,忙碌持续15分钟,15分钟内平均值5.

  uptime:故障恢复了。

  1分钟:1.00 #CPU处理进程1分钟的繁忙程度,忙碌1分钟。

  5分钟:8.01 #CPU处理进程5分钟的繁忙程度,忙碌了5分钟

  15分钟:5.05 #CPU处理进程15分钟的繁忙程度,忙碌持续15分钟,15分钟内平均值5.

  ==============================================

  总结:15分钟负载值12,是高是低呢

  负载数值/总的核心数=1 #开始慢的临界点,实际上1*70%==关注的临界点。

  12/8=1.2 大于1就说明有问题。

  负载不要超过5,是临界点。

  2颗单颗4核CPU,共8核,负载就是8*70%=5左右。

  需要关注负载的值:总的核心数*70%=关注的点

  更多负载的视频讲解可参考:自学视频栏目

  以上便是关于“Linux里面uptime命令作用是什么?”的内容分享,想要了解更多Linux运维课程信息,欢迎咨询老男孩教育在线客服,也可申请领取免费试听视频,或来校试听考察。

  推荐阅读:

  凝聚力量 携手共赢,热烈庆祝老男孩教育成为麒麟软件教育生态合作伙伴

  Linux里面vmstat命令作用是什么?Linux运维课程

  【Linux学习教程】sed是什么?Linux中sed命令如何使用?

本文经授权发布,不代表老男孩教育立场。如若转载请联系原作者。